The Stiffel Lamp Company was founded in 1932, in Chicago, Illinois by Ted Stiffel. In 1945, after V-J Day, when most government contracts were withdrawn, Stiffel went back to what it did best, making the highest quality metal lamps. The Sears, Roebuck, and Company bagged a lawsuit from Stiffel, which ended at the gates of the supreme court in 1964. One way to tell if you have a Stiffel lamp is by looking for a small foil decal on the inside of the shade, on the lamp bottom, or on the socket with the wording "Stiffel" or "Stiffel Lamp Company."
